“…Transposon insertions and deletions in MYB promoter regions can lead to skin color changes in apple [ 17 ] and grape ( Vitis vinifera ) [ 21 ]. DNA methylation is a prominent epigenetic modification in eukaryote genomes, and is another cause of mutation [ 22 , 23 ] where cytosine methylation is observed at positions with CG, CHG, and CHH sequence contexts (where H is A, C, or T) [ 24 ].…”
